Massachusetts Institute of Technology is home to 3,430 international students. Of these, 530 (12%) are undergraduates and 2,900 (40%) are graduates. Mentioned in the table below is the percentage of international students by region:
Region | Percentage of International Students |
|---|---|
Asia | 52% |
Europe | 22% |
Latin America and the Caribbean | 8% |
North America | 6% |
Middle East | 6% |
Africa | 4% |
Oceania | 2% |
Total | 100% |

The BSc in Computer Science course offered at the Vassar College provides the Non-computer Science Majors; Computer Science Correlate Sequence; Computer Science Major and many other options with senoir thesis as well.
The Coumputer Science programme provide courses related to the following courses:
- Programming with Data
- Problem-Solving and Abstraction
- Data Structures and Algorithms
- Foundations of Data Science
- Foundations of Computer Science
- Software Design and Implementation
- Computer Organization
- Theory of Computation
- Analysis of Algorithms
- Data and its Discontents
- Community-Engaged Learning
- Special Topics
- Independent Work and many more.

Yes, getting into the Vassar College is considered as a competitive affair for the students as the selection process of the univerisyt is highely competitive and only students with high acaddemic qualification, test scores, portfolio, work experience and other necessary details can have the chance to get admission at the college.
The acceptance rate of the College is nearly 17% to 19%, calcualted from different sources, that means only 17 to 19 students from 100 applications are filtered and receive the enrollment chance at the college.

The College of Staten Island CUNY offers students favorable opportunities to secure part-time employment because seventy-five percent of their student body maintains additional jobs. Through the Career and Scholarship Center at the college students gain access to resources that guide their job searches while they also secure positions as tutoring staff members or research assistants or administrative personnel. Part-time jobseekers at the Staten Island campus can access many employment opportunities across healthcare services and retail access along with hospitality jobs which average between INR 450 to 700 per hour.
